Charminster is a village and civil parish in west Dorset, situated on the River Cerne and A352 road 1 mile (1.6 km) north of the county town Dorchester. In the 2011 census the parish had a population of 2,940 and also contains the hamlet of Charlton Down. Plaza Cinema ( Entertainment / Cinemas ). The Plaza Cinema is a four screen cinema in the heart of the historic county town of Dorchester, West Dorset. It has been serving the town since 10th July 1933, when it first opened as a single screen cinema. The cinema has been renovated with a modern twist on the tradition 'Art-Deco' architechture; of the building. dorchester.picturedromecinemas.co.uk Link
